Runningwater: Permit me to add a voice to this. I am a teacher. I teach A Level and advanced placement courses. I have colleagues who have doctorate in early years and teach in preschool and elementary.....and yes, they deliberately obtained their doctorate in early years education, some of them even went abroad to study. Me that I teach advanced classes, my salary is way below theirs'. To say that someone cannot obtain a higher degree just to teach primary students is a Nigerian-educational-system-induced-mentality. Foundation is very key. Many international schools will invest huge capitals in early years than others. I am not saying professors shouldn't be paid what they are due o. It is infact a national disgrace that a professor earns below $1000. One reason why the country has gone back beyond the stone age 3 Likes |

What makes $1000 in Naira has been gradually rising. From N 250k in 2015 to ~ N600k today. If this continues, virtually all Nigerians (Salaried) would earn below $1000. Not just Profs. 1 Like |
